WHAT DOES SPALL MEAN IN ENGLISH?

spall

Spall

Spall are flakes of a material that are broken off a larger solid body and can be produced by a variety of mechanisms, including as a result of projectile impact, corrosion, weathering, cavitation, or excessive rolling pressure. Spalling and spallation both describe the process of surface failure in which spall is shed. The terms spall and spalling have been adopted by particle physicists; in neutron scattering instruments, neutrons are generated by bombarding a uranium target with a stream of atoms. The neutrons that are ejected from the target are known as spall.

Definition of spall in the English dictionary

The definition of spall in the dictionary is a splinter or chip of ore, rock, or stone. Other definition of spall is to split or cause to split into such fragments.
